首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

dz论坛数据库密码修改

基础概念

DZ论坛(Discuz! 论坛)是一款基于PHP和MySQL的开源论坛软件。数据库密码是用于连接和管理MySQL数据库的关键安全凭证。修改数据库密码是为了增强系统的安全性,防止未经授权的访问。

相关优势

  1. 安全性提升:定期更换数据库密码可以有效防止密码泄露带来的安全风险。
  2. 合规性:许多安全标准和法规要求定期更换数据库密码。
  3. 管理便利:在需要重置或更新密码时,可以快速完成操作。

类型

数据库密码可以是简单的字母和数字组合,也可以是复杂的包含特殊字符和大小写字母的组合。

应用场景

  1. 初始设置:在安装DZ论坛时,需要设置数据库密码。
  2. 安全审计:定期检查和更换数据库密码,确保系统安全。
  3. 密码泄露:如果怀疑数据库密码已经泄露,应立即更换。

修改数据库密码的步骤

1. 修改MySQL数据库密码

首先,你需要登录到MySQL数据库服务器并修改密码。假设你已经知道当前的root密码:

代码语言:txt
复制
mysql -u root -p

进入MySQL命令行后,执行以下命令修改root用户的密码:

代码语言:txt
复制
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';
FLUSH PRIVILEGES;

2. 修改DZ论坛配置文件

接下来,你需要修改DZ论坛的配置文件config/config_global.php,找到并更新数据库密码:

代码语言:txt
复制
$_config['db']['password'] = 'new_password';

3. 验证连接

最后,重启你的Web服务器(如Apache或Nginx),然后访问DZ论坛,确保一切正常。

可能遇到的问题及解决方法

1. 无法连接到MySQL数据库

原因:可能是新密码设置错误,或者MySQL服务器配置不允许使用新密码。

解决方法

  • 确认新密码是否正确。
  • 检查MySQL服务器的配置文件(通常是my.cnfmy.ini),确保没有限制密码策略。

2. DZ论坛无法正常访问

原因:可能是配置文件中的数据库密码未正确更新。

解决方法

  • 打开config/config_global.php文件,确认数据库密码已经更新为新密码。
  • 清除浏览器缓存,重新访问DZ论坛。

参考链接

如果你在使用腾讯云服务器,可以考虑使用腾讯云的数据库服务,它提供了更高级的安全和管理功能。详细信息可以访问腾讯云数据库服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券